SUMMARY:


To manage the overall operations of the Pharmacy, including providing consultation to both patients and health care providers, practice to full scope in providing professional services, dispensing medication, and assisting in the maintenance of the dispensary.

D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:



Acknowledge all customers approaching the Pharmacy, offer assistance promptly and in a courteous and professional manner Practice within federal/provincial, regulatory/legal requirements, provincial Code of Ethics, Standards of Practice, and Policies, demonstrating professional integrity and acting to uphold a high level of professional standard of practice
Ensure all privacy requirements are met, including customer confidentiality and consent management Provide counselling on prescriptions, over the counter/behind the counter products and all health related issues, including but not limited to indications, contra-indications, adverse effects, drug interactions and dosage Practice to full extent of expanded scope with Professional Services, within your capability Ensure accuracy and appropriateness of all prescriptions dispensed Communicate with other health care professionals within the circle of care to provide optimal customer care Maintain all records required in accordance with legislation, standards of practice, and policy, i.e. customer records, narcotic and controlled drug records Promote health and wellness and educate customers and as appropriate, engage with customers both in and outside the store through community events, clinics etc. Provide timely and positive resolutions to customer needs and requests from other healthcare providers Control access to the dispensary with respect to inventory and patient confidentiality Review and maintain Workflow Queues on a daily basis Review of stock to identify expired inventory Ensure all requirements for documentation and control of substances under the Controlled Drugs and Substances Act and Regulations are met and reporting to Health Canada and regulatory bodies as necessary is completed Ensure proper preparation, packaging, distribution and storage of all inventory including those that require special handling and training, these could include but are not limited to vaccines, serums, biological and other drugs and pharmaceuticals Ensure inventory is placed in appropriate areas At shift change, communicate all outstanding issues to corresponding team members File incident reports when any customer or staff medication or privacy incidents occur (actual, and near-misses) Valid license to practice in the province Independent thinking and decision making - makes decisions when dealing with issues or problems Plan, coordinate and delegate assignments and provide coaching to Pharmacy colleagues Prioritize activities quickly in response to changing initiatives Strong verbal and written communication skills Commitment to providing exceptional customer service Superior customer relations skills and a strong sense of professionalism Strong problem-solving skills including experience formulating and executing action plans Strong personal computing skills and knowledge of Pharmacy systems a definite asset Ensure all Health & Safety procedures are followed to provide a healthy and safe work
